Output 7c64f434806e28122c63820173504208e831322b0a8e05a5cf661359c3f0510c:0

value
998708
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9d6096c79b6c7a7b8d993db5c0b21ada1963fcf OP_EQUAL
address
3QU2ar8bqv1s4x49DSHvmjQrX28mHeqh8P
transaction
7c64f434806e28122c63820173504208e831322b0a8e05a5cf661359c3f0510c
spent
true